Output d718bfc81892350fcb7e1dbc3f1f008ec7bb6dc05579ccc21fbb8e08dfc9e544:11

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9abb9bc7c15d46ff51a82da8bb99cb3ed7047516 OP_EQUAL
address
3FoAjMUoGBYH5MPbKNVzEgDebawLWPYTDk
transaction
d718bfc81892350fcb7e1dbc3f1f008ec7bb6dc05579ccc21fbb8e08dfc9e544
spent
true